Best West Elsdon Public Preschools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 1,722 students in the neighborhood of West Elsdon, Chicago, IL.
The top ranked public preschools in West Elsdon are Pasteur Elementary School and Peck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of West Elsdon, Chicago, IL public preschools have an average math proficiency score of 18% (versus the Illinois public pre school average of 23%), and reading proficiency score of 17% (versus the 25%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 98%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Illinois public preschool average of 58% (majority Hispanic).
